Snagging The Very Best Tourist Rates Of Exchange
If you're on the move, if you're traveling for any reason, something to consider is travel money. Obviously you have to exchange your cash for the local currency if you want to make sure you can move freely around the country you're headed to. You need to find the best tourist rates of exchange so as to make sure that you don't wind up losing any money on the deal. At the end of the day, how much money you can keep in your pocket is really the bottom line. Here are three things to keep in mind in order to make sure you can get some of the best exchange rates around the next time you're on your way to the airport...
Do Your Homework
Know what the actual exchange rate is. Just check out some finance news sites to see what the current rate is between Yen and Dollars or Pesos and Pounds. It only takes a few minutes to check and know for sure, and this will let you know whether or not the people you're checking out are actually giving you a fair rate or not. Obviously you're going to have to pay a little extra for the exchange fee and everything, but you need to know what you should be able to expect to pay just to make sure you don't pay too much more.
Shop Everywhere
Look all over the place for the best exchange rates, because competition is really what it's all about. Supply and demand. There are hundreds of exchange companies out there and not all are created equal. Some will offer great deals while others might try to scam you, so make sure to look everywhere, look at every single company you can find and look for the very best exchange rate available.
